In the Asia Pacific Region alone, it has been estimated that over 25% of the total annual construction budget is now spent on the repair and refurbishment of existing structures, buildings and facilities, according to the Con Rep Net study - the figure is expected to grow as infrastructure ages.  The repair and refurbishment of deteriorated reinforced concrete structures represent a signficant proportion of this repair activity, as as such, there is an ever-increasing demand for concrete repair materials that can deliver high quality, reliable and long-lasting results.

Specifically designed to meet industry demands for high durability, low shrinkage, ease of application and improved safety, the Emaco Nanocrete range represents the latest in concrete repair materials technology.  By using the concept of applied nanotechnology, BASF has been able to develop a range of repair mortars with exceptional performance properties, including: improved bond strengths, tensile strengths, density, impermeability and thixotropy; together with reduced shrinkage and improved compatibility with concrete.

In addition, the range of Emaco Nanocrete is formulated to enable quicker and easier application and finishing - reducing application problems and reducing cost.

  • Emaco Nanocrete R2 - a fast setting, light weight single component, polymer modified repair and reprofiling mortar.  It can be applied from 3mm to 100mm in a single layer, making it ideal for non-structural repairs; plus, it is fast setting and can be overcoated within 4 hours.
  • Emaco Nanocrete R4 - a very high strength, single component, high modulus, fibre reinforced, shrinkage compensated structural repair mortar; It is formulated for spray application of high volume repairs, has no need for bonding slurries or steel reinforcing primer, saving time and money.  Emaco Nanocrete R4 is able to be applied in both vertical and overhead applications due to its excellent thixotropy.  The cement rich formulation makes it easy to achieve a smooth fair-faced finish.
  • Emaco Nanocrete AP - a single component, cementitious based active primer for reinforcing steel.  This product combines active corrosion inhibition with a colored polymer modified cementitious matrix to allow its use as both the reinforcing steel anti-corrosion primer in aggresive environments and as the bridge to create a tenacious bond to the substrate.  The colour also provides a visual onsite QC to ensure that protection of the reinforcing steel is conducted prior to the installation of the new repair mortar.  Thanks to its fast setting, property, the second coat can be applied after only 30 to 90 minutes, reducing waiting times and costs on the site.

About BASF Construction Chemicals
BASF's Construction Chemicals division is the leading supplier of chemical systems and formulations for the construction industry.  Continuous innovation and tailor-made solutions ensure its customers are more successful.  Its Admixture Systems business unit specifically helps customers in the ready-mix, precast, manufactured concrete and underground construction industries.  The Construction Systems unit offers a wide range of products for sports and industrial floorings, external renders and wall insulation, expansion joints, wood preservatives, as well as specialist repair mortars, tile adhesives and waterproofing membranes.  The division operates production sites and sales centers in more than 50 countries and achieved sales of €2.1 billion with approximately 7,100 employees in 2007.  Further information is available at www.ap.cc.basf.com
